Hudson Road is in Leigh-On-Sea and in Southend-On-Sea district. SS9 5NX is located in the Eastwood Park elect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Southend West.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Hudson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Hudson Road was 41.3 per 1,000 residents, which is 3.9% lower than the Eastwood Park average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Hudson Road has the 16th highest crime rate of 32 local areas in Eastwood Park and the 194th lowest crime rate of 530 local areas in Southend-on-Sea .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 24.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 14.3%.

Employment

SS9 5NX area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in SS9 5NX area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 31%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
